Transaction 593f59cf0f65f7c55c53ef71b8eb4c9ab5548284cbf50c5ae5196c9a4cfeb74e

1 Input
2 Outputs
  • 593f59cf0f65f7c55c53ef71b8eb4c9ab5548284cbf50c5ae5196c9a4cfeb74e:0
  • value  45879020
    address  3BSmrxtzKhwyCe8yfXuYNyLrrPndMi7GEw
  • 593f59cf0f65f7c55c53ef71b8eb4c9ab5548284cbf50c5ae5196c9a4cfeb74e:1
  • value  120000
    address  176FxNNvakSPTYyrzsJVN9348VkhaifNK9